How much are tickets for the Boston Aquarium?
Tickets for the New England Aquarium in Boston are $21.95 for adults and $13.95 for ages 3-11.Seniors(age 60+) are $19.95 and under 3 are free.

About Boston
Boston is the capital of Massachusetts and often known as the unofficial capital of New England. It is one of the oldest cities in the United States, the town being founded in 1630 by Puritan colonists from England. Boston began as a homesteading community and has evolved into the central hub of New England, home to over 617,000 residents. Millions of people come to visit Boston to take in its historic neighborhoods, cultural events, sporting events, business, sightseeing and more.
